Kitchen remodeling costs change based on the scope of your vision. Opting for custom cabinetry or high-end stone countertops will move the price up, while sticking with standard layouts and materials keeps the budget lower. Removing walls, updating plumbing, or changing your floor plan adds labor time and complexity to the project. Soapstone countertops offer a unique, natural look with a smooth, matte finish. They are non-porous and highly resistant to stains and heat, making them quite durable for kitchen use. Unlike granite or quartz, soapstone develops a patina over time. The pros can discuss their unique characteristics and maintenance requirements for your kitchen.
Durable kitchen countertops are essential for daily use. Quartz is highly resistant to stains, scratches, and heat, making it a top choice for longevity. Granite is also very durable and heat-resistant but requires sealing. For a balance of aesthetics and resilience, these materials are often recommended.
